The Bibliographical Society

The Bibliographical Society promotes and encourages study and research in historical, analytical, descriptive and textual bibliography, the making and use of manuscripts, the history of printing, publishing and illustration, the history of bookbinding, the history of the book, as well as the history of libraries, provenance, readership, and book collecting.

When was The Bibliographical Society registered as a charity?

The Bibliographical Society was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 13 November 1964 as charity number 229524. It has been registered for 62 years.
